Answer 2
Final answer:

Charlie should divide the 15 cents into four bags with 1 cent, 2 cents, 4 cents, and 7 cents respectively. Using combinations of these bags, he can pay any amount between 1 cent and 15 cents without opening them.

Explanation:

The question asks us to figure out how Charlie can divide 15 cents among four small bags so he can use these bags to pay any amount between 1 cent and 15 cents without opening them.

To solve this, we need to think about the binary representation of numbers, because each bag can either be used or not used in each transaction, similar to how a binary '1' or '0' can represent 'on' or 'off'.

Therefore, he should put the amounts that correspond to the powers of 2 in three of the bags: 1 cent, 2 cents, and 4 cents, and in the last bag, we put the sum of these three, which is 7 cents.

This way, he can make any amount up to 15 cents:

1 cent: Use the 1-cent bag.2 cents: Use the 2-cent bag.3 cents: Use the 1-cent and 2-cent bags.4 cents: Use the 4-cent bag.5 cents: Use the 1-cent and 4-cent bags.6 cents: Use the 2-cent and 4-cent bags.7 cents: Use the 1-cent, 2-cent, and 4-cent bags.8 cents: Use the 7-cent bag.9 cents: Use the 1-cent and 7-cent bags.10 cents: Use the 2-cent and 7-cent bags.11 cents: Use the 1-cent, 2-cent, and 7-cent bags.12 cents: Use the 4-cent and 7-cent bags.13 cents: Use the 1-cent, 4-cent, and 7-cent bags.14 cents: Use the 2-cent, 4-cent, and 7-cent bags.15 cents: Use all four bags.

let f(x) =[[x]], what is f(-5.2)​

Answers

flooring a value, simply means, dropping it to the closest integer, so for the floor function or ⌊x⌋, that means

⌊ 2.5 ⌋ = 2

⌊ 2.00000001 ⌋ = 2

⌊ 2.999999999999⌋ = 2

⌊ -2.0000000001⌋ = -3

⌊ -2.999999999999⌋ = -3

let's recall that on the negative side of the number line, the farther from 0, the smaller, so -1,000,000 is a tiny number compared to the much larger -1.

⌊ -5.2 ⌋ = -6.

The notation [[x]] is not standard in typical mathematics; however, it seems that you are looking for a function that represents the floor of x. The floor function, often denoted as ⌊x⌋, is defined as the greatest integer that is less than or equal to x.
To find the floor of -5.2:
1. Identify the integer part of -5.2 without rounding. The integer part is -5 since this is the whole number component of -5.2.
2. Determine if the decimal part (.2 in this case) would cause the number to round up or down. Since the floor function requires us to find the greatest integer less than or equal to the number, we ignore the positive decimal part because it doesn't change the floor for negative numbers.
3. For positive numbers, the floor is the same as stripping away the decimal part without rounding. However, for negative numbers, if the number is not already an integer, the floor is actually one less than the integer part.
4. In the case of -5.2, because the number is negative and not an integer (due to the decimal part), the floor value is -6.
So, f(-5.2) = ⌊-5.2⌋ = -6.

the average number of hours that he sleeps each night
